一种智慧操场中的计数方法、系统及装置制造方法及图纸

技术编号:30329176 阅读:24 留言:0更新日期:2021-10-10 00:29
本发明专利技术公开了一种智慧操场中的计数方法、系统及装置,通过采用光流法分析从采集模块处实时获得的连续帧静态图像,获取待测者的运动趋势,能够有效提高测试过程中图像分析的准确性,且具有通用性强、易用性高的优点。易用性高的优点。易用性高的优点。

【技术实现步骤摘要】
一种智慧操场中的计数方法、系统及装置


[0001]本专利技术属于图像处理
,具体涉及一种智慧操场中的计数方法、系统及装置。

技术介绍

[0002]学生体质健康促进一直是学校密切关注和致力发展的方向,近些年来,学生体质健康测试工作各学校严格按《国家学生体质健康标准》执行。然而,现有学校在体质健康测试过程中往往采用人工计数的方式进行相关测试,很少有学校采用仪器进行测试。人工计数的测试过程主观性强,且工作量巨大,这给体测工作造成了很大的麻烦。此外,人工计数测得的数据一般为纸质数据,将纸质数据转换为电子数据更是费时费力。绝大部分高校的体质健康测试的海量数据通常以数据库的方式“储存”,而后续基本不会对“储存”的数据库进行挖掘和利用,因此,很难针对成绩不理想的学生提出有效的提升措施。
[0003]近些年,随着科技的进步,一些科技公司和研究单位提出了一些测试方法和仪器以实现自动化的计数,例如:2020年殷家炜等公开的“基于Quick

OpenPose模型的引体向上测试计数方法及系统(公开号CN111368791A)”,采用计数控制器、语音模块、图像采集模块、数据存储与传输模块等实现自动测试;2015年罗亮等公开的“自动防作弊引体向上测试仪(CN204891143)”利用两个传感器支架、计数控制器、防作弊检测传感器、PC机、主机和防作弊垫、外部存储USB模块、无线WIFI模块、语音模块、RFID模块、扬声器等实现了测试,并通过WIFI模块将数据发送给PC机;2016年胡振禹公开的“超声波引体向上测试仪及其控制方法(CN105944363A)”使用了单片机、超声波探头、红外探头、语音播报器来进行自动测试。
[0004]综上所述,现有的引体向上测试仪基本都采用高精度传感器,然而传感器存在距离标定不能适用于所有人、对测试环境要求较高(如不能强光照、雨雪天等)、测试者无法自行测试等问题;采用图像处理技术的测试设备,则存在算法复杂、对处理器要求高、实时性难保证等缺陷;此外,由于同种测试设备只能测试单一种类的项目,因此无法满足测试多种项目的需求。

技术实现思路

[0005]有鉴于此,本专利技术提供了一种智慧操场中的计数方法、系统及装置,能够实现对待测者在智慧操场中所完成的标准动作数量的准确测量。
[0006]本专利技术提供的一种智慧操场中的计数方法,包括以下步骤:
[0007]步骤1、设定标准动作的参考坐标,设定被测者的动作区域,设定计数器的初始值为零;开始测试后,获取实时测试视频;
[0008]步骤2、采用光流法分析所述步骤1中得到的所述实时测试视频,判断所述被测者的运动趋势,计算所述被测者的标识坐标,若所述标识坐标小于所述参考坐标则说明当前动作合格,计数器自加1;若所述标识坐标不小于所述参考坐标则说明当前动作不合格,计数器保持不变;测试结束后,停止计数,同时将所述计数器的值作为测试成绩输出。
[0009]进一步地,所述步骤2中的所述采用光流法分析所述步骤1中得到的所述实时测试视频,判断所述被测者的运动趋势,包括以下步骤:
[0010]采用光流法处理所述实时测试视频得到测试视频帧的两通道的像素点光流向量位移值,从中提取竖直方向的竖直向量位移d;对所述测试区域内的所有像素点的竖直向量位移求和,得到测试视频帧的总位移D,若D>0则说明当前测试视频帧对应向上运动,若D<0则说明当前测试视频帧对应向下运动;同时,若测试视频帧满足|D|≥θ,θ为设定的总位移阈值,则当前测试视频帧为可计数视频帧。
[0011]进一步地,所述步骤2中的所述计算所述被测者的标识坐标,包括以下步骤:
[0012]对所述测试视频帧依次进行灰度化、腐蚀、膨胀、滤波及二值化处理,然后对相邻的两个所述测试视频帧做差得到测试区域图像差,在所述测试区域图像差中白色像素对应所述被测者的运动;若h
i
行中白色像素点的数量大于设置的阈值ξ,那么h
i
行中的最小值坐标值即为被测者的所述标识坐标。
[0013]进一步地,所述步骤2中的所述若所述标识坐标大于所述参考坐标则说明当前动作合格,计数器自加1;若所述标识坐标不大于所述参考坐标则说明当前动作不合格,计数器保持不变,其中,计数器包括计数器A和计数器B,具体步骤如下:
[0014]从第一个所述测试视频帧开始,以n个相邻的帧为一个单元,计算所述单元所包含的测试视频帧的总位移的平均值,得到所述测试视频帧的平均总位移数列;在所述平均总位移数列中,若第i

1帧D
i
‑1>0、第i+1帧D
i+1
<0,且第i

1帧和第i帧的标识坐标均大于参考坐标,则计数器A加1;若第i

1帧D
i
‑1<0、第i+1帧D
i+1
>0,且第i

1帧和第i帧的标识坐标均不大于参考坐标,则计数器B加1;当计数完成后,取计数器A和计数器B中的较小值作为计数器的输出。
[0015]进一步地,所述以n个相邻的帧为一个单元中,n的取值为3。
[0016]本专利技术提供的一种智慧操场中的计数系统,包括:采集模块、身份识别模块、语音模块、计数模块、显示模块及存储模块;
[0017]所述采集模块,用于获取实时测试视频,并对将所述实时测试视频进行下采样后发送至所述计数模块和存储模块,所述采集模块与所述计数模块及存储模块相连;
[0018]所述身份识别模块,用于采用人脸识别摄像头对被测者进行身份识别,所述身份识别模块与所述语音模块、显示模块及存储模块相连;
[0019]所述语音模块,用于为被测者提供语音引导功能,语音模块与身份识别模块相连;
[0020]所述计数模块,用于采用稠密光流法及帧差法对所述采集模块输出的测试视频进行图像处理,计算待测者完成的动作的数量,所述计数模块与所述采集模块、显示模块相连;
[0021]所述显示模块,用于显示待测者的信息及测试成绩,所述显示模块与所述身份验证模块、计数模块及存储模块相连。
[0022]所述存储模块,用于存储测试过程中的所有信息,所述存储模块与所述采集模块、计数模块及显示模块相连。
[0023]本专利技术提供的一种智慧操场中的计数装置,包括显示屏、人脸识别摄像头、计数摄像头、支架及后台处理器;
[0024]所述显示屏,用于显示从所述后台处理器中获取的待测者的信息及测试成绩;同
时所述显示屏搭载蓝牙音箱,用于语音提示待测者;
[0025]所述人脸识别摄像头,用于采集待测者的个人信息,并将所述个人信息发送至所述后台处理器;所述计数摄像头,用于采集待测者的实时测试视频,并将实时测试视频发送至后所述台处理器;
[0026]所述支架,用于固定所述计数摄像头、人脸识别摄像头和显示屏;
[0027]所述后台处理器,本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种智慧操场中的计数方法,其特征在于,包括以下步骤:步骤1、设定标准动作的参考坐标,设定被测者的动作区域,设定计数器的初始值为零;开始测试后,获取实时测试视频;步骤2、采用光流法分析所述步骤1中得到的所述实时测试视频,判断所述被测者的运动趋势,计算所述被测者的标识坐标,若所述标识坐标小于所述参考坐标则说明当前动作合格,计数器自加1;若所述标识坐标不小于所述参考坐标则说明当前动作不合格,计数器保持不变;测试结束后,停止计数,同时将所述计数器的值作为测试成绩输出。2.根据权利要求1所述的计数方法,其特征在于,所述步骤2中的所述采用光流法分析所述步骤1中得到的所述实时测试视频,判断所述被测者的运动趋势,包括以下步骤:采用光流法处理所述实时测试视频得到测试视频帧的两通道的像素点光流向量位移值,从中提取竖直方向的竖直向量位移d;对所述测试区域内的所有像素点的竖直向量位移求和,得到测试视频帧的总位移D,若D>0则说明当前测试视频帧对应向上运动,若D<0则说明当前测试视频帧对应向下运动;同时,若测试视频帧满足|D|≥θ,θ为设定的总位移阈值,则当前测试视频帧为可计数视频帧。3.根据权利要求2所述的计数方法,其特征在于,所述步骤2中的所述计算所述被测者的标识坐标,包括以下步骤:对所述测试视频帧依次进行灰度化、腐蚀、膨胀、滤波及二值化处理,然后对相邻的两个所述测试视频帧做差得到测试区域图像差,在所述测试区域图像差中白色像素对应所述被测者的运动;若h
i
行中白色像素点的数量大于设置的阈值ξ,那么h
i
行中的最小值坐标值即为被测者的所述标识坐标。4.根据权利要求2所述的计数方法,其特征在于,所述步骤2中的所述若所述标识坐标大于所述参考坐标则说明当前动作合格,计数器自加1;若所述标识坐标不大于所述参考坐标则说明当前动作不合格,计数器保持不变,其中,计数器包括计数器A和计数器B,具体步骤如下:从第一个所述测试视频帧开始,以n个相邻的帧为一个单元,计算所述单元所包含的测试视频帧的总位移的平均值,得到所述测试视频帧的平均总位移数列;在所述平均总位移数列中,若第i

1帧D
i
‑1>0、第i+1帧D i+1
&...

【专利技术属性】
技术研发人员:郭泽华李昶林姚超马福栋
申请(专利权)人:北京理工大学
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1